Firm and deep, somewhat smoky and tobacco aroma of black and also a little red berries with a touch of liquorice, hints of herbs, bitter chocolate, mint and peppery nuances. Taut, polished, rather cool, tart, juicy, fresh fruit, taut, fine, still youthful tannins, smoky, toasty and somewhat tobacco wood notes, again a hint of bitter chocolate, dried herbs and pepper in the background, a little tar and a lot of salt, also chalky tones, very firm structure, good depth, very good, tart, grippy finish with traction. Has clearly gained again with maturity.
